Combining Multiple GraphQL Queries in Your Project

GraphQL is a powerful query language that gives you the flexibility to fetch data from your APIs in a structured manner. However, one common challenge developers face is the need to use multiple similar queries within the same component. If you find yourself in a situation where you want to filter distinct data while also getting a collection of all items, you may wonder: How can I use two similar GraphQL queries without encountering errors?

In this guide, we’ll explore how to handle multiple queries seamlessly by using aliases, enabling you to effectively manage your data fetching.

Understanding the Problem

You may have a scenario where you must display a filtered collection of data as well as the entirety of that same collection on the same page. For instance, you might have two queries like the following:

Filtered Query - Returns specific data based on conditions.

All Data Query - Fetches all available data from the same collection.

However, attempting to run both queries simultaneously often leads to errors or undefined data issues.

Example Queries

To clarify, consider the following queries from your project:

The Solution: Using Aliases

The good news is, you can indeed perform both queries in the same component without running into issues by using aliases. This allows each query's result to be stored in a unique variable, providing access to both sets of data.

Step-by-Step Implementation

Here’s how you can implement this solution effectively:

Use Aliases for Each Query

By assigning aliases to your queries, you can clearly differentiate their return values.

Conclusion

By effectively using aliases, you can successfully query for both filtered and all data simultaneously in GraphQL without the hassle of conflicts or undefined errors. This approach streamlines your data-fetching strategy, allowing for a more dynamic and responsive user experience.
